Frazier Makes History With Another Weekly Award
Sophomore Becomes First Cal Gymnast To Be Named Pac-12 Gymnast Of The Week Four Times During Single Season
The No. 3 California women's gymnastics team's historic season continued Tuesday when sophomore
eMjae Frazier was named the Pac-12 Gymnast of the Week.
With the honor, Frazier becomes the first Cal gymnast ever to win the award in three consecutive weeks and four times during a single season.
Frazier led the Golden Bears (14-3, 7-0 Pac-12) to their highest team score ever Sunday in a 198.550-197.975 victory at No. 22 Stanford that secured the first outright conference championship in program history. In the process, Frazier tied her school record for individual all-around score with a 39.825.
Frazier won the all-around and uneven bars titles against the Cardinal and also tied for the win in vault and floor exercise. It's the third straight week she's won the all-around competition and now has 20 overall individual event titles this season.
Frazier is currently the No. 2 all-around gymnast in the country while also ranking in the top 10 on balance beam (t-5th), floor exercise (t-5th) and uneven bars (t-6th).
The Bears close out the regular season this weekend with a pair of tri-meets at Haas Pavilion. Cal hosts UC Davis and San Jose State on Friday before welcoming Stanford and Sac State to Berkeley on Senior Day on Sunday.
